  • Patent number: 4268484
    Abstract: A compact, multi-stage, co- or counter-current liquid-liquid extraction apparatus is described having two or more stages. Each stage lies adjacent at least one other stage and comprises a mixing chamber having an agitator mounted therein, upper and lower settling chambers, and upper and lower bafffles between the mixing chamber and the upper and lower settling chambers respectively. Vertical partitions at the corners of each stage strengthen the structure and divide off preferably triangular compartments which act as downcomers or risers as appropriate for the liquid media. The liquid media to be contacted in each stage are supplied to the mixing chamber from which dispersion flows upwardly and downwardly into the upper and lower baffles. Disengaged lighter medium flows out from the upper settling chamber over a weir to the next stage, while disengaged heavier medium flows out of the lower settling chamber of one stage to the corresponding next stage.

  • Patent number: 4263147
    Abstract: A process for treatment of a liquid stream, optionally comprising solids such as minerals, comprises passing at least two different treating reagents through contactors each comprising a drum with a rotor having axially spaced discs compartmentalizing the drum interior and carrying receptacles which rotate with the rotor and cause transfer of portions of one phase in the contactor to the other phase as the rotor turns. The liquid stream being treated is caused to flow along a path including, in succession, parts of each contactor so that the liquid stream is brought into contact with the reagents successively and in rotation.

  • Patent number: 4261692
    Abstract: A roll press includes two coacting rolls arranged to form briquettes by engagement of coacting surfaces having suitable depressions formed therein. Each of the rolls includes a central arbor of polygonal cross section including a plurality of flat faces each having a dovetail slot therein, a plurality of segments each slidably received in a corresponding dovetail slot, and retaining plates on each side of the arbor for engaging the ends of the segments and to limit axial displacement. The mounting arrangement for the retaining plates provides for thermal expansion of the segments in one axial direction. Each segment is mounted in its dovetail slot with a slight space between the inner face of the segment and the bottom wall of the slot so that precise machining of the inner face of the segment and the bottom of the dovetail slot is not necessary. A cooling arrangement is provided which comprises a plurality of spaced axially extending passages connected by diagonal passages.

  • Patent number: 4252751
    Abstract: A fan control system for cooling apparatus such as cooling tower in which water and air are brought into contact together. According to this system, the running speed of the fan is continuously and proportionally changed responsive to the temperature of the cooling water or the external atmospheric conditions, to substantially control the cooling capacity of the cooling apparatus. The control system consists of a main fan motor, an electronic adjustment circuit and a power transmission means consisting of a variable pitch diameter belt speed changing means and a constant pitch belt reduction device, whereby the speed changing ratio of the belt speed chaning means is continuously and proportionally changed depending upon the control signals from the adjustment circuit. Further, the adjustment circuit may have a soft-start control circuit.

  • Patent number: 4249921
    Abstract: An apparatus is provided for the condensation of sulphur vapor and for the separation of sulphur droplets from a gas flow, preferably from the reaction gas flow from a Claus catalyst. Such apparatus comprises a vessel, a nest of tubes arranged in the vessel between tube plates, pipe connections at the vessel for the supply and discharge of a coolant flowing around the nest of tubes and an inlet pipe connection and an outlet pipe connection for the gas flow at the vessel, upstream and downstream of the said nest of tubes, respectively. Positioned in the vessel is a sulphur separation unit through which the sulphur-containing gas flows and on the surfaces of which sulphur vapor condenses and/or liquid sulphur collects and agglomerates. Sulphur discharge openings are provided in the bottom of the vessel on both the upstream and downstream sides of the separation unit.

  • Patent number: 4242284
    Abstract: A hydroformylation process is disclosed utilizing a rhodium complex catalyst and an excess of a triorganophosphine wherein active rhodium catalyst and triorganophosphine can be separated from inactive rhodium, "heavies" and triorganophosphine oxide in partially deactivated reaction medium by extraction into concentrated phosphoric acid or aqueous solutions containing at least 40% by weight phosphoric acid. By neutralization of the phosphoric acid extract in the presence of organic solvent, e.g. aldehyde trimers, a solution of active rhodium catalyst and triorganophosphine can be produced that is suitable for re-use in the hydroformylation reaction.
